Not sure where the code calls on list(), but if you provide
`returnType="ANYTHING_BUT_QUERY"` then you will be delivered the array of
entities.

So, check farther up the execution chain and see where you can pass, say,
`returnType="array"`, and you should be all set.

> I am playing with ModelGlue scaffolding feature with CF9 Hibernate ORM. I
> find that the List event handler returns a query result set of all my
> records in table, whereas cf9 EntityLoad() returns an array of entiities.
> When I look in the MG framework where it executes List() , I see that the
> handler initially retrieves an array of entities via EntityLoad(). Then MG
> converts the returned array with objects to a query with EntitytoQuery().
>
> I'd rather have an array of objects than a simple query resultset. Can I
> change MG so that this behaviour is configurable?
>
> Here is the MG code where a list of objects is retrieved and then
> convreted to a struct:
>
> in /ModelGlue/gesture/modules/orm/cform/cfORMService.cfc
>
>     any function list(required string entityName, struct
> filterCriteria=StructNew(), string sortOrder="", string returnType="query")
> {
>         var list =
> EntityLoad(arguments.entityName,arguments.filterCriteria,arguments.sortOrder);
>         if (arguments.returnType eq "query") {
>             list = EntitytoQuery(list);
>         }
>         return list;
>     }
>
> As far as I can see the argument returnType is not specified in the
> calling component (/ModelGlue/gesture/modules/orm/cform/cfORMAdapter.cfc)
> so it always defaults to "query".
